Resistive Explosion-Proof Heating Cables
Resistive explosion-proof heating cables are designed for heating technological pipelines, tanks, pump units, and other elements of engineering systems located in hazardous areas. They are used to maintain or increase the temperature of the medium inside the systems, preventing freezing and ensuring stable equipment operation in aggressive environments. The products’ advantages include high reliability, resistance to extreme operating conditions, and a service life warranty of over 20 years. All cables are certified for use in explosive zones and comply with industrial safety requirements.
The category includes two types of products: the single-core EKL heating cable with a polymer sheath, and the EMK heating cable with mineral insulation, with peak operating temperatures of 250°C, 400°C, and 600°C. The EKL cable is highly flexible, resistant to mechanical damage, and suitable for installation in hard-to-reach areas. It provides uniform heat transfer and can be installed either exposed or under thermal insulation. The mineral-insulated cable offers increased thermal resistance and is resistant to moisture, dust, and chemically active substances. Its construction includes a heating conductor insulated with compressed magnesium oxide and a sealed metal sheath, allowing operation at temperatures up to 600°C. These cables are suitable for heating long pipelines and equipment with high thermal loads.
